Transaction 059e587757183321079022800b28aec3abde7646a3b30c8be28da491a257ae40
1 Input
1 Output
-
059e587757183321079022800b28aec3abde7646a3b30c8be28da491a257ae40:0
- value
- 920282
- script pubkey
- OP_0 OP_PUSHBYTES_20 32ef6c5cdbba5e0674fee3824045efa1ec7ce3da
- address
- bc1qxthkchxmhf0qva87uwpyq30058k8ec760a4sg7